What changes

  1. See the reaction before it runs you. Sakshi Bhav — the witness position, trained rather than discussed.
  2. Hold gain and loss with the same steadiness. Sam Bhav, applied to negotiations, appraisals and losses that matter.
  3. Decide under pressure without the pressure deciding. Sthitaprajna as a working state, not an ideal.
  4. Act fully and release the outcome. Nishkama Karma in its practical form. The part everyone quotes and no one operationalises.
  5. Locate your own dharma. Through the Trimurti Profile assessment, mapped to how you actually work and lead.
  6. Direct energy instead of managing it. Shakti and Tantra treated as method, not mysticism.

Who teaches it

Pawan Lohia

Samatva is taught by Pawan Lohia.

Twenty-four years in corporate finance. Thirteen of them at EY, ending as Senior Manager. Senior roles at Vedanta, SRF and Greenply. Founder Director of Leverest Financial Services, a boutique investment bank with a debt syndication track record beyond Rs 2,000 crore. Chartered Accountant. Executive MBA, IIM Calcutta.

This is not taught from a monastery. It is taught from inside the pressure it addresses. The texts came second — after two decades of deal deadlines, boardrooms, and the particular fatigue that success does not fix.
